ABOUT

The annual International Conference on Future Data and Security Engineering (FDSE) is a premier forum designed for researchers and practitioners interested in state-of-the-art and state-of-the-practice activities in data, information, knowledge, and security engineering to explore cutting-edge ideas, present and exchange their research results and advanced data-intensive applications, as well as to discuss emerging issues on data, information, knowledge, and security engineering. We invite the submission of both original research contributions and industry papers. At the annual FDSE, the researchers and practitioners will not only be able to share research solutions to problems of today's data and security engineering society, but also identify new issues and directions for future related research and development work.

FDSE Proceedings have been indexed in Scopus, EI Compendex, DBLP, and listed in Conference Proceeding Citation Index (CPCI) of Thomson Reuters.

LOCATIONS

◦ FDSE 2020 will be colocated with the 14th International Conference on Advanced COMPuting and Applications (ACOMP) in the campus of Quy Nhon University. Located in a beautiful seaside city of Quy Nhon, the hosting university plays an increasingly important role in education, science and economy of Central Vietnam.
